About ISANA Himalia Academy

ISANA Himalia Academy is a public charter school in Los Angeles, California, which is a big city. The school has about 648 students and serves kids in kindergarten through eighth grade. The school has about 27 full-time equivalent teachers and a student–teacher ratio of 24:1, which is the same as the district average. It also has one full-time school counselor to help with structured classroom instruction. The school has a college prep curriculum that focuses on STEM subjects, reading and writing, and math. It also has project-based learning and enrichment programs that help students improve their critical thinking and problem-solving skills. ISANA Himalia Academy serves a wide range of students, most of whom are poor. 95% of students qualify for help programs. There are an equal number of male and female students, with 50% of each. According to U.S. News data, 17% of students scored at or above the proficient level in math and 27% met proficiency standards in reading. This shows that there are still areas where students can improve academically. The amount of money given to each student is in line with what most California charter schools get.
